Botanical identity
This taxon is documented in the World Checklist of Useful Plant Species with a reported medicinal use. The record establishes a use report and botanical index entry, not clinical effectiveness or individual safety.
KingdomPlantae
Phylum / divisionTracheophyta
ClassMagnoliopsida
OrderGentianales
FamilyRubiaceae
GenusHamelia
Scientific name with authorshipHamelia patens Jacq.

Documented use categories
Medicine
Human food
Environmental use
Material
Poison reported
These categories describe the kinds of human-use reports attached to the taxon in the source checklist. Multiple categories can coexist; a plant may be recorded as both food and poison, depending on part, preparation and context.
How to interpret this record
Evidence boundary
A taxonomic use record is a discovery and indexing signal. Clinical evidence must be assessed separately for the exact species, plant part, preparation, route, dose and health question.
Safety boundary
Correct identification is essential. Toxicity, contraindications, interactions and safe preparation cannot be inferred from a documented-use record.
